What is Pension Verification

The Pension Verification Form is a real estate document used by applicants and pension providers to verify pension account information for the IRC § 42 Low Income Housing Tax Credit Program.

Comprehensive Guide to Pension Verification

What is the Pension Verification Form?

The Pension Verification Form is essential for verifying an applicant or tenant's pension account information, particularly in the context of the IRC § 42 Low Income Housing Tax Credit Program. This form plays a crucial role in real estate transactions by ensuring accurate information is provided to support claims for housing tax credits.
It requires specific information from both the applicant or tenant and the pension provider. This information typically includes account numbers, balance details, and payment data, which are vital in determining eligibility for assistance programs.

Field-by-Field Instructions for the Pension Verification Form

A comprehensive breakdown of the Pension Verification Form's sections will help users navigate the process more efficiently. Common fields that require specific input include:
  • Applicant's Personal Information: Name, contact details, and Social Security Number.
  • Pension Provider Information: Name and address of the institution managing the pension.
  • Account Details: Account numbers, types of pension plans, and current balances.
